V. Saravanan assumed office as Commissioner of the Tiruchi City Corporation on Thursday. Prior to this, Mr. Saravanan was the Joint Managing Director of the Tamil Nadu Water Supply and Drainage Board, Chennai. He cleared the civil services examinations in 2017. He succeeds R.
